We are getting ready to implement a SAM/QFS environment here at Clemson
University and we are trying to figure out if you need to set up another
metadata server for failover purposes. The scenario I am curious of is
that if you have a file system set up and it has one server as the
primary metadata server. If that server has a problem then how do we
fail over to the secondary metadata server with no loss of data to the
end users. We do SAMFSDUMPS nightly and we move that to another server
so that we have the extra copies. I know that you can run the
SAMFSRESTORE and point it to that file from the dump and it will
basically add the pointers to the data to the new metadata server on a
different file system. My biggest question would be can you have an
active/passive connection between two metadata servers or do you just
take the dump and restore it to another file system. Thanks.
